What is Utensis?
1.
The otherwise un-named item which sits on the countertop next to the stove, usually for decoration, but also to place dirty or used utensils on to keep the counter clean. Sometimes known as a "spoon holder", the utensis finds itself in close company with other ridiculously-named kitchen devices, such as the trivet and the spoonula.
Nick placed his dirty spoonula on the utensis, which sat on the counter in his kitchen next to the trivet.
